PK10彩票

RNG随机数生成器:电子游戏公平性的核心保障

PK10彩票 · 新手入门

RNG随机数生成器:电子游戏公平性的核心保障

什么是RNG随机数生成器?

RNG(Random Number Generator,随机数生成器)是一种通过算法或物理过程产生数字序列的机制,该序列在统计上不具备可预测性。在电子游戏、实时互动平台以及各类需要随机性的数字应用中,RNG扮演着“公平仲裁者”的角色。无论是虚拟转盘的落点、卡牌游戏的抽牌顺序,还是实时动态盘口中的胜负判定,其底层逻辑都依赖RNG来确保每个结果独立且不可预知。

RNG随机数生成器:电子游戏公平性的核心保障

游戏中的RNG为什么重要?

对于玩家而言,每一次操作对应的结果应当是等概率的,不受到人为干预或设备状态的影响。RNG的引入消除了主观操纵的可能,使得游戏过程回归到概率本身的魅力。例如在电子竞技类游戏中,装备掉落、技能暴击等事件均需RNG驱动,这直接关系到玩家策略的选择——是否值得冒险,是否该为小概率事件做准备。因此,理解RNG的本质,有助于玩家更理性地看待“运气”与“技巧”的边界。

RNG的工作原理:真随机与伪随机

RNG通常分为两大类:真随机数生成器(TRNG)伪随机数生成器(PRNG)。二者在实现方式、性能与适用场景上存在显著差异。

真随机数生成器(TRNG)

TRNG依赖于物理现象产生随机性,例如放射性衰变、热噪声、大气噪声等。这类生成器输出的数字在理论上完全不可预测,且不存在周期性。但TRNG硬件成本高、生成速度慢,通常仅用于安全密钥生成或高安全性场景。在普通电子游戏中,因需要高频次的随机数调用(每秒数百乃至数千次),TRNG并不实用。

伪随机数生成器(PRNG)

PRNG通过确定性的数学算法,从一个初始值(称为“种子”)出发,产生看似随机的数列。常见的PRNG算法包括梅森旋转算法(Mersenne Twister)、线性同余生成器(LCG)以及密码学安全的随机数生成器(CSPRNG,如ChaCha20)。尽管理论上给定种子后数列即可复现,但只要种子选取足够随机(例如使用系统时间、鼠标轨迹作为种子),其输出序列在统计上与真随机没有区别。

#### 种子的关键作用

种子是PRNG的“起点”。若种子被预测,则整个随机数列也将被提前知晓。因此,正规的实时互动平台会采用不可逆的混合熵源(如硬件噪声、网络延迟、玩家输入时间戳的哈希值)来动态更新种子,确保每次游戏会话的随机序列独立于历史。

RNG在电子游戏中的应用场景

在电子/科普类内容中,RNG的应用覆盖了从虚拟道具生成到竞技匹配的多个环节。以下介绍几种典型场景。

实时动态盘口中的结果判定

当玩家参与即时进行的虚拟赛事或数字游戏时,每一次投注、每一次操作都对应一个RNG产生的数字。例如在虚拟赛马中,RNG负责生成每匹马的速度系数,并结合赛道参数计算最终排名。平台必须保证在玩家操作发生后才生成随机数,避免“倒放”式作弊。这一机制通常通过服务器端RNG配合加密时间戳来实现,玩家端无法干预。

游戏中的道具与概率分布

许多电子游戏包含抽卡、开箱、装备强化等机制,其概率由RNG决定。开发者会在代码中预设概率表(例如稀有道具掉落率为1%),RNG生成0~1之间的浮点数,落在对应区间即触发该结果。为确保公平,正规游戏公司会公布概率并接受第三方机构审计,例如使用iTech Labs或GLI认证。

多人竞技中的随机要素

在策略类或竞技类游戏中,暴击、闪避、技能触发等随机事件可以增加游戏的变化性。RNG的引入让双方玩家无法完全依赖固定流程,迫使他们在不确定中做出最优决策。此时,RNG的周期性或偏差会直接影响竞技平衡,因此开发者常对PRNG进行“去相关性”处理,例如使用洗牌算法代替简单取模。

如何验证RNG的公平性?

玩家最关心的问题是:平台是否在暗箱操作?要验证RNG的公平性,需要关注以下几个层面。

第三方机构认证

国际公认的测试机构如Gaming Laboratories International (GLI)、NMi、iTech Labs会针对游戏平台的RNG进行检测。测试包括:随机数序列的统计学检验(如Chi-square、Runs Test)、周期长度分析、以及种子生成过程的安全性。通过认证的平台会在官网公示证书编号,玩家可查询真伪。

代码开源与可观测性

部分平台采用“可证明公平”技术,将RNG种子与玩家操作哈希值绑定,玩家可在游戏结束后通过公开算法自行验证结果是否被篡改。例如使用HMAC-SHA256算法:服务器提供种子和玩家操作的哈希,客户端运行相同算法比对输出。这种方法完全透明,即使平台也无法事后修改结果。

玩家端的自检技巧

虽然普通玩家无法直接审计RNG算法,但可以通过长期统计间接判断。例如记录某虚拟游戏中小概率事件的发生频率,如果长时间偏离理论值(如万次中只出现一次而非1%概率),则可能存在异常。不过,样本量需要足够大(至少数万次),避免被短期波动误导。

常见误区与解答

误区一:RNG一定有规律可循

许多玩家认为只要记录足够多的历史结果,就能预测下一次输出。实际上,正规PRNG的周期极长(例如梅森旋转算法周期为2^19937-1),远超过任何人的游戏时长。即使捕捉到周期片段,也无法反推出当前种子。试图通过“算路”来获利的行为,在数学上不可行。

误区二:实时盘口可以“截胡”

有传言称平台会在看到玩家操作后再生成随机数,从而偏向平台。若使用服务器端RNG且种子在操作提交后才确定,则无法实现“截胡”。现代架构中,RNG调用发生在操作发起后的极短时间内,且生成结果会立即加密存入日志,防止篡改。玩家如不信任,可选择支持结果哈希验证的平台。

误区三:伪随机数质量不如真随机

对于电子游戏而言,高质量的PRNG(如基于AES或ChaCha20的CSPRNG)在统计分布、不可预测性上已经满足所有需求。只有密钥生成等极安全场景才需要TRNG。玩家应当关注的是实现者的诚实性,而非算法类型。

总结

RNG随机数生成器是电子游戏公平性的基石,它通过数学或物理手段为每一次互动提供不可预测的结果。无论是玩家关心的道具概率,还是实时动态盘口中的胜负,都依赖一个经过认证、设计精良的RNG系统。了解RNG的真随机与伪随机之别、验证机制以及常见误区,能帮助您在参与数字娱乐时保持清醒的认知:运气是游戏的调味剂,但理解其背后的概率逻辑,才是理性娱乐的关键。

立即注册领取世界杯彩金
高赔率 · 秒到账 · USDT 充值
领取 168U ×